The Lenten Vigil for Disarmament begins on Ash Wednesday, February 14, Saint
Valentines Day, when we will gather from 11:30 to 12:30. across from the
Administration building of Bath Iron Works on Washington Street and then walk
down the street to leaflet the workers at the shift change . We witness against the
continued production of the Aegis guided missile destroyers here at BIW by
General Dynamics.
The Vigil for Disarmament continues every Saturday in Lent:
February 17 and 24 and March 2, 9, 16, 23 and Holy Saturday March 30. With the
